Q3

How do I replace the cabin air filter in the 2002-2006 Lexus ES?

To replace the cabin air filter, locate the filter housing behind the glove compartment. Open the glove box, remove the retaining clips, and gently lower the glove box. Access the filter housing, remove the old filter, and insert the new one, ensuring it is oriented correctly. Reassemble the glove box and test the HVAC system to confirm proper airflow.

Q4

What should I do if the HVAC system is not blowing cold air?

If the HVAC system is not blowing cold air, first check the refrigerant levels and look for leaks. Inspect the compressor and condenser for proper operation. Ensure the cabin air filter is not clogged. If the issue persists, it may be due to a faulty blend door actuator, electrical issue, or a failing compressor, which should be diagnosed by a professional.
